| Plan | Studio Desk 6 | Workday |
|---|---|---|
| Free Tier | ✓ 14-day free trial | ✗ No |
| Lowest Paid | $19/month | Custom |
| Enterprise | Contact sales | Custom |
| Feature | Studio Desk 6 | Workday |
|---|---|---|
| Invoicing | ✓ | — |
| Expense tracking | ✓ | — |
| Recurring billing | ✓ | — |
| Usage-based pricing | ✓ | — |
| Automated workflows | ✓ | — |
| Team collaboration | ✓ | — |
| HR management | — | ✓ |
| Financial planning | — | ✓ |
| Analytics | — | ✓ |
| Payroll | — | ✓ |
| Open Source | ✗ | ✗ |
| Rating | ⭐ 4.8 | ⭐ 4.2 |
